Specifications
Series: --
Packaging: Tube 
Part Status: Obsolete
Battery Chemistry: Lithium-Ion/Polymer
Number of Cells: 2
Current - Charging: Constant - Programmable
Programmable Features: Timer
Fault Protection: --
Charge Current - Max: 1.38A
Battery Pack Voltage: 8.4V
Voltage - Supply (Max): 12V
Interface: --
Operating Temperature: -40°C ~ 85°C (TA)
Package / Case: 16-VQFN Exposed Pad
Supplier Device Package: 16-QFN-EP (4x4)
Base Part Number: MCP73862
